2c.

Re: magicformulainvesting.com

Posted by: "Randy Harmelink" rharmelink@gmail.com   rharmelink

Tue Jun 19, 2012 9:23 am (PDT)



Hmmm. What I did was Ctrl+A to select everything on the page, then use the
right mouse button to bring up the context menu, then chose "View Selection
Source".

Ctrl+U is probably giving you the DELIVERED source code of the web page, so
it won't contain the dynamically generated data portion of the web page.

6b.

Re: Quick Start

Posted by: "Randy Harmelink" rharmelink@gmail.com   rharmelink

Tue Jun 19, 2012 9:32 am (PDT)



The issue with MorningStar is that they have converted several pages to
dynamic loading of the data onto the page. However, the add-in extracts
data from the source code of the web page. So there is no data to extract
from the source code of the web page if the data is presented dynamically.

I considered the installation documentation to be the quick start guide. It
summarizes several of the more common functions and points to their
documentation, each of which have examples. The available elements are
documented in the XLS file that was in the ZIP archive.

Most people tend to go to AdvFN for data, simply because it has a wider
breadth of data available -- both in number of time periods and line items
for each time period.

8b.

Re: Some Element Numbers Not Working

Posted by: "Randy Harmelink" rharmelink@gmail.com   rharmelink

Tue Jun 19, 2012 9:36 am (PDT)



You need to replace that file in the add-in folder on your computer. So:

1. Exit EXCEL
2. Replace the existing smf-elements-1.txt file with the new one
3. Restart EXCEL

The new element definitions will be picked up when you restart EXCEL.
